SAN DIEGO, CA, USA, August 16, 2024 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Winthorpe Conservation, a leading manufacturer of high-quality shower heads, is excited to announce that their rain shower heads are now shipping with Amazon's Ships in Product Packaging (SIPP) program. This new packaging option eliminates the need for an additional Amazon box during delivery, making it more environmentally friendly and convenient for customers.

Winthorpe's rain shower head packaging uses a sturdy cardboard design that is made with 86%+ recycled materials, making it a sustainable choice for customers. The packaging is also virtually delivery-driver-drop-proof, ensuring that the shower heads arrive at their destination in perfect condition. In addition, the packaging uses soy-based dyes, further reducing its environmental impact. The box is designed with a rectangle of printed water droplets which is allocated for the Amazon delivery label. There are QR codes inside that link to online instructions with embedded video instead of using paper instructions. The outside of the box explains what’s inside to ward off porch pirates.

Some of the other innovative features of the packaging is the use of QR codes instead of traditional paper instructions.

This not only reduces paper waste, but also provides customers with a more convenient and interactive way to access product information. Customers can simply scan the QR code with their smartphone to access instructions, installation videos, and other helpful resources. This packaging was designed by Sarah-Rose Andrew from Gyst Design in Orange County, CA and manufactured by PaperTube out of Chicago.

The SIPP packaging is now available for of Winthorpe's water saving rain shower heads on Amazon. Customers can look forward to receiving their orders in a more eco-friendly and hassle-free manner.
